Cтранности с kevent

Никита Козлов niakrisn at gmail.com
Mon Nov 24 19:02:30 MSK 2008


Добрый день всем.

Дня два назад, nginx начал медленно отдаваться контент с сайтов
(использую nginx/0.7.22).
Поставил дебаг на свой IP, посмотреть что происходит и заметил следующую вещь:
2008/11/24 14:36:18 [debug] 33593#0: *13445002 accept: 213.85.189.1 fd:689
2008/11/24 14:36:18 [debug] 33593#0: *13445002 event timer add: 689:
60000:3460959328
2008/11/24 14:36:18 [debug] 33593#0: *13445002 kevent set event: 689:
ft:-1 fl:0025
2008/11/24 14:36:29 [debug] 33593#0: *13445002 kevent: 689: ft:-1
fl:0020 ff:00000000 d:451 ud:48D004B0

Обратите внимание на время между kevent set event и дампом kevent.
И так с каждым новым подключением, задержка бывает разной, удалось
заметить от 10 до 12 секунд.

Кто-нибудь сталкивался с подобной проблемой?

После перезагрузки или релода nginx, некоторое время все работает нормально:
2008/11/24 18:45:14 [debug] 40079#0: *111 accept: 213.85.189.1 fd:119
2008/11/24 18:45:14 [debug] 40079#0: *111 event timer add: 119: 60000:3475894737
2008/11/24 18:45:14 [debug] 40079#0: *111 kevent set event: 119: ft:-1 fl:0025
2008/11/24 18:45:14 [debug] 40079#0: *111 kevent: 119: ft:-1 fl:0020
ff:00000000 d:527 ud:48C00DD5

ОС: FreeBSD 7.0-RELEASE #3

Спасибо.


More information about the nginx-ru mailing list